description | FUNCTION: Automated description from the Alliance of Genome Resources (Release 8.0.0) Enables protein serine/threonine kinase activity. Acts upstream of or within learning or memory; locomotory behavior; and negative regulation of extrinsic apoptotic signaling pathway. Located in mitochondrion. Is active in synapse. Is expressed in brain and sciatic nerve. Orthologous to human PAK5 (p21 (RAC1) activated kinase 5). PHENOTYPE: Homozygous null mice exhibit impaired active avoidance learning but are otherwise normal. [provided by MGI curators] |
